Note from EWG: Unlike many other kinds of personal care products, sunscreen can provide health benefits, protecting against the sun's cancer-causing UV radiation. More than one million cases of skin cancer are diagnosed in the U.S. every year. Health officials recommend wearing sunscreen as one of many important steps to minimize skin cancer risk. Ingredients from packaging: Titanium Dioxide (9.5%); Zinc Oxide (3.5%); With: Organic aloe leaf; wild pansy; green coffee bean extract; hibiscus; cucumber, sunflower & essential oil essence.

Directions from packaging: Apply Sol Guard smoothly and evenly before exposure to the sun. (30 minutes prior to exposure is recommended.) Reapply Sol Guard evenly, every 45 minutes while in the sun, or after towel drying. Shake Sol Guard well before using.

Warnings from packaging: For external use only, if a rash or any other irritation occurs, suspend use.
